A local man has been charged with possessing an air weapon following an incident in Yeovil town centre. Appearing at Yeovil Magistrates Court, Alistair Armistead, of Penn Hill, in Yeovil, was also charged with criminal damage and affray in connection with a smashed bank window. Armistead was remanded in custody to next appear at Taunton Crown Court on Monday, 24th March.
Organisers of ‘Let's Buy the Amulet’ in Shepton Mallet say they’re disappointed after funding, allocated by the previous Conservative government to buy the theatre, was removed by the Labour government. Together with four other venues in Somerset – including the Cheese and Grain in Frome – the group has been told that it will no longer get a share of five million pounds of grant funding.
Three brothers from Somerset have handed £4,000 to the Motor Neurone Disease Association in memory of their granddad, who died from the disease. Tom, James, Charlie and their dad Richard raised the money running a lap at all first-class county cricket grounds last summer.
Entries are now open for this year’s Minster Miles 10K fun run. Organisers are hoping to exceed last year’s number of runners of 270 when the race takes place on Sunday 6th April.
